
Gladstone, Mi. Marjorie H. Gendreau, 76. 7669 Lake Bluff, 19.4 Road, Gladstone, Mi, passed away on Friday, September 9th, 2011. At Saint Joseph hospital in Marshfield, WI., following complications from surgery.
She was born in Escanaba, Mi. on January 9th, 1935 daughter to Paul Herbert and Marie Louise (Jaeger) Rademacher. Marjorie graduated from St. Joseph High School in 1952.
In 1953 the former Marjorie H. Rademacher married Harvey P. Gendreau, in Langdon, North Dakota.
In her high school days, Marjorie was a star basketball player for St. Joes. She worked at various clothing stores, after raising her six children.
Marjorie loved to be on the golf course whenever possible along with Nickers her beloved maltese that was a special
little guy in her life.
Her 16 grandchildren were very special to her and loved each one dearly.
